Genuine New Fender Telecaster / Esquire Vintage Type "Pat.Pend." Bridge Plate with Notched Lower Flange & Drilled for Top Loading.
This is a Standard Fender 50's Style “Pat.Pend.” Chrome Bridge Plate that fits all Vintage & Classic 50's, 60's, 70's, 80's and on up to current Reissues, MIM, CIJ, MIK, MIJ, Squier Classic Vibe's, Highway One's, Deluxe Nashville's, Classic Player Baja's and the new American Special, with (4) mounting screw holes and "Strings thru Body". NOTE: Does not fit the American Standard or American Deluxe. This Bridge Plate is also a perfect fit on the G&L Asat Classic & Peavey Omniac. The Screw Spread Dimension is 2-9/16" center to center to the (2) outer-most holes. The String Spread Dimension is the Standard 2-1/8 inches "E" to "E".
The Bridge Plate has been modified by "Notching" the Lower Flange for right hand picking clearance near the Bridge Pickup (as done on Danny Gatton's Original Guitar & on the Fender Custom Shop Danny Gatton Signature Model Telecaster Guitar). This Mod eliminates the part of the bridge that you've been catching your pick on, or banging your knuckles on, but still allows you to install the Bridge Cover "ashtray" if desired. The Notched-Area is then polished smooth to match the rest of the bridge plate.
The Bridge Plate has also been modified by drilling (6) additional String holes in the rear Flange, so the Plate can be used as a shops Top Loading Plate as on a '59 Model Telecaster.
This Bridge Plate will accept any Stock or "Aftermarket" 3-pc. Saddle Set.
